The first step in creating your coloring book is to familiarize yourself with Kindle Direct Publishing (KDP). This is vital as KDP has specific requirements regarding trim size, bleed, and margins. Start by visiting KDP’s help section online. You can search for "KDP trim size, bleed, and margins" to find the necessary guidelines.
Bleed is the area that extends beyond the trim size of your book, ensuring that there are no white margins on the edges after printing. For an 8.5 by 11-inch book, your final file size should be set to 8.625 by 11.25 inches.

Now, there are several methods for sourcing illustrations for your coloring book:
Hiring an Illustrator: You can hire someone on platforms like Fiverr. For instance, you might find illustrators offering single-page designs for as low as $ 5 or $ 10.
Online Courses: If you’re looking to learn illustration skills yourself, websites like Skillshare offer numerous online courses that can kickstart your journey.
Third-Party Services: Consider subscribing to platforms like Publishers Vault, which provide access to a multitude of characters and themes for a monthly fee. For $ 27, you can access black-and-white illustrations and themed packs.

Q: Is it necessary to use Canva to create my coloring book?
A: While Canva is a highly recommended tool for its user-friendly interface and capabilities, you can use any design software as long as it meets KDP's requirements.
Q: How do I find an illustrator if I don't want to draw myself?
A: Platforms like Fiverr and Upwork are excellent places to hire professional illustrators for your coloring book.
Q: What dimensions should my coloring book be?
A: A popular size for coloring books is 8.5 by 11 inches, but you can choose other sizes as long as you comply with KDP’s guidelines.
Q: How can I get reviews for my coloring book?
A: Consider launching your book at a lower price to encourage early reviews, or give out free copies to friends and family in exchange for honest feedback.
